Part time Housekeeper required in Wheatley Oxfordshire 861707

This nice role has arisen for a part time, experienced and proactive housekeeper to work for a friendly, professional family, taking care of their large home in Wheatley Oxfordshire . The role involves all housekeeping duties, such as deep cleaning, all laundry and ironing , bed changing and generally keeping the home clean, organised, and tidy. Some simple food prep would also be required and a driver is also required as part of the role would also be to run any errands, such as going to the dry cleaners or post office . The role is Monday -Friday , 7.30am-11.30am ( although the family can be flexible on this for the right person) and the salary is £18-£22 gross per hour .
